Method and system for address result arbitration

  • US 20060222204A1
  • Filed: 05/22/2006
  • Published: 10/05/2006
  • Est. Priority Date: 05/15/2001
  • Status: Abandoned Application

1. A method to arbitrate between results to be arbitrated in order to effectuate a desired result, each of said results to be arbitrated obtained by one of a plurality of procedures from observationally derived data, each of said results to be arbitrated having a representative characteristic, said representative characteristic herinafter referred to as a type, said method comprising the steps of:

  • a. ranking each of the procedures according to confidence on each of said procedures;

    b. classifying each of the results to be arbitrated according to a level of accuracy at which each of said results to be arbitrated matches a datum from a database of a plurality of databases;

    c. comparing each of the results to be arbitrated to each other;

    d. obtaining at least one indicator for each result to be arbitrated, said at least one indicator indicating a degree of success of the step of comparing each of the results to be arbitrated to each other;

    e. generating rules, said rules utilizing as inputs said results to be arbitrated and information derived from said results to be arbitrated;

    f. selecting at least one of said rules;

    g. applying said at least one of said rules to the results to be arbitrated and to the at least one indicator for each result to be arbitrated, said at least one rule being applied according to an algorithm;

    h. selecting, from the application of said at least one of said rules, said desired result, said desired result being one of the results to be arbitrated;

    said results to be arbitrated being of a same type of result.
